Transaction 508ff6414623afca027a3b7771123b19ecddbc646030194de4c1727c1ba6861d
2 Input
2 Outputs
- 508ff6414623afca027a3b7771123b19ecddbc646030194de4c1727c1ba6861d:0
- 508ff6414623afca027a3b7771123b19ecddbc646030194de4c1727c1ba6861d:1
value 3484000
address 166RUwEa9Nybbh4Z2ZSxFv5WBMTczCFpGg
value 217493
address 1NzcEayC5Fxkxu23RLpCuWmBkakEC2T2Jt